Producer

Jean Loron was born in Chénas in 1711 and developed his estate as a wine grower. By 1885, his great-grandson Jacques had merged the business with the Charlet family who were wine merchants.These days it is run by the eighth generation of the family and is the only wine merchant to specialise in Beaujolais and Bourgogne wines.
Tasting Notes
Moderate yields and a late harvest to ensure the maturity of the grapes and a long classic Burgundian fermentation, produce a wine with a strong Burgundian identity. With a bright ruby colour, black berry fruits and spicy notes, this Coteaux Bourguignons is a complex wine with round and elegant tannins.
Food
A good match for grilled or roast meats, chicken casseroles or mushroom risottos and mild cheeses.
